/* virtual */ char *LogStacktrace(char *buffer, const char *last) const
|
||||
{
|
||||
/* As backtrace() is only implemented in 10.5 or later,
|
||||
* we're rolling our own here. Mostly based on
|
||||
* http://stackoverflow.com/questions/289820/getting-the-current-stack-trace-on-mac-os-x
|
||||
* and some details looked up in the Darwin sources. */
|
||||
buffer += seprintf(buffer, last, "\nStacktrace:\n");
|
||||
|
||||
void **frame;
|
||||
#if defined(__ppc__) || defined(__ppc64__)
|
||||
/* Apple says __builtin_frame_address can be broken on PPC. */
|
||||
__asm__ volatile("mr %0, r1" : "=r" (frame));
|
||||
#else
|
||||
frame = (void **)__builtin_frame_address(0);
|
||||
#endif
|
||||
|
||||
for (int i = 0; frame != NULL && i < MAX_STACK_FRAMES; i++) {
|
||||
/* Get IP for current stack frame. */
|
||||
#if defined(__ppc__) || defined(__ppc64__)
|
||||
void *ip = frame[2];
|
||||
#else
|
||||
void *ip = frame[1];
|
||||
#endif
|
||||
if (ip == NULL) break;
|
||||
|
||||
/* Print running index. */
|
||||
buffer += seprintf(buffer, last, " [%02d]", i);
|
||||
|
||||
Dl_info dli;
|
||||
bool dl_valid = dladdr(ip, &dli) != 0;
|
||||
|
||||
const char *fname = "???";
|
||||
if (dl_valid && dli.dli_fname) {
|
||||
/* Valid image name? Extract filename from the complete path. */
|
||||
const char *s = strrchr(dli.dli_fname, '/');
|
||||
if (s != NULL) {
|
||||
fname = s + 1;
|
||||
} else {
|
||||
fname = dli.dli_fname;
|
||||
}
|
||||
}
|
||||
/* Print image name and IP. */
|
||||
buffer += seprintf(buffer, last, " %-20s " PRINTF_PTR, fname, (uintptr_t)ip);
|
||||
|
||||
/* Print function offset if information is available. */
|
||||
if (dl_valid && dli.dli_sname != NULL && dli.dli_saddr != NULL) {
|
||||
/* Try to demangle a possible C++ symbol. */
|
||||
int status = -1;
|
||||
char *func_name = abi::__cxa_demangle(dli.dli_sname, NULL, 0, &status);
|
||||
|
||||
ptrdiff_t offset = (intptr_t)ip - (intptr_t)dli.dli_saddr;
|
||||
buffer += seprintf(buffer, last, " (%s + %d)", func_name != NULL ? func_name : dli.dli_sname, offset);
|
||||
|
||||
free(func_name);
|
||||
}
|
||||
buffer += seprintf(buffer, last, "\n");
|
||||
|
||||
/* Get address of next stack frame. */
|
||||
void **next = (void **)frame[0];
|
||||
/* Frame address not increasing or not aligned? Broken stack, exit! */
|
||||
if (next <= frame || !IS_ALIGNED(next)) break;
|
||||
frame = next;
|
||||
}
|
||||
|
||||
return buffer + seprintf(buffer, last, "\n");
|
||||
}
